Output d3dc3192de313b4175bc39dfa47a3616f88c52936455ff1265678d27cdca0430:10

value
16291832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c992354b8740a3e1cbdd149f2a3159308072914 OP_EQUAL
address
3BbEMUcvWYXKXRAj8xu3jANrBLEmuRdXy1
transaction
d3dc3192de313b4175bc39dfa47a3616f88c52936455ff1265678d27cdca0430
spent
true